Sidewalk paint - 1 cup cornstarch, 1 cup water, and food coloring.

Fairies in a jar DIRECTIONS: 1. Cut a glow stick and shake the contents into a jar. Add diamond glitter 2. Seal the top with a lid. 3. Shake

Winter bubbles! As long as the temperature is below 0C or 32F, the bubbles will freeze and shatter when they fall to the ground! So trying this & having the camera handy!!
